AlFe2S4
metalAlFe2S4 is an intermetallic compound combining aluminum with iron sulfide phases, belonging to the family of metal sulfides with potential structural or functional applications. This material exists primarily in research and development contexts rather than established industrial production, where it is investigated for its unique crystal structure and possible electrochemical or thermal properties that differ from conventional aluminum alloys or iron-based materials. Engineers would consider this compound if pursuing novel material combinations for specialized high-temperature environments, energy storage systems, or catalytic applications where the specific combination of aluminum and iron-sulfide chemistry offers advantages over single-element or binary alternatives.
